타입변환

    [TIL] Java 연산자의 종류, 우선순위, 타입 변환

    ✍ Today I Learned 버벅거렸던 첫날에 비해 시간이 많이 단축되었다. 익숙해지는 중! 연산을 진행하면서 타입 변환이 되는 부분을 꼼꼼하게 숙지해보자. 03 연산자 03-1 연산자와 연산식 시작하기 전에 연산자(operator): 연산에 사용되는 표시나 기호 피연산자(operand): 연산자와 함께 연산되는 데이터 연산식(expression): 연산자와 피연산자를 이용하여 연산의 과정을 기술한 것 연산식은 반드시 하나의 값을 산출하며, 값 대신에 연산식을 사용할 수 있다. 연산의 방향과 우선순위 단항, 이항, 삼항 연산자 순으로 우선순위를 가진다. 산술, 비교, 논리, 대입 연산자 순으로 우선순위를 가진다. 단항, 부호, 대입 연산자를 제외한 모든 연산의 방향은 왼쪽에서 오른쪽이다.(→) 복잡한..

    [TIL] Java 개발 환경 구축, 변수와 타입

    ✍ Today I Learned 항해99 시작! 💪 99일간의 여정 중, 첫 주는 pre-onboarding 기간으로 주특기가 될 언어의 문법을 팀원들과 공부한다. 기초적인 내용이지만, 그동안 알 것 같은 느낌만 있고 실제로 설명하긴 어려웠던 개념이나 정의를 다시 곱씹어 보려 한다! 내가 헷갈렸던 내용, 다시 보면 좋을 내용 위주로 정리해 보았다😉 01 자바 시작하기 01-1 프로그래밍 언어와 자바 시작하기 전에 기계어는 사람의 언어와 다르기 때문에 다리 역할의 프로그래밍 언어 필요 프로그래밍 언어로 작성한 파일 == 소스파일 소스파일은 컴퓨터가 바로 이해할 수 없기 때문에 컴파일 과정을 통해 기계어 파일로 번역한 후 컴퓨터에서 사용 자바의 특징 모든 운영체제에서 실행 가능 ex) 윈도우에서 개발된 프로..

    [MySQL] MySQL 조건문, null 함수, 타입 변환, 시스템 함수

    Conditional Statement 조건문 CASE -- vlaue를 비교하여 해당하는 result 실행 CASE value WHEN [compare_value] THEN result [WHEN [compare_value] THEN result] ... [ELSE result] END -- condition의 boolean값으로 result 실행 CASE WHEN [condition] THEN result [WHEN [condition] THEN result] ... [ELSE result] END CASE 연산자는 비슷한 값을 서로 비교하거나, 조건에 따라 다른 값을 반환한다. (switch문과 비슷) 첫 번째 CASE 예시에서는 CASE 키워드 다음으로 오는 value와 compare_value ..